But, my bad, I messed up on the release date of her fourth Ember book.
So, here’s the real skinny on her book and movie. The movie, The City of Ember, releases October 10th. And the book, The Diamond of Darkhold, is due out August 26.
Jeanne’s blog tour is scheduled for September 29 and 30, and October 1.

Quick question, what order do these books go in? The first and the fourth are labeled, but the second and third are not…
4 sally apokedak // Jun 6, 2008 at 11:15 am
1) City of Ember
2) People of Sparks
3) Prophet of Yonwood
4) Diamond of Darkhold
